Royal New Zealand



Tour Name: Royal New Zealand
Tour Code: ROI
Days: 16
 
Day 1 Christchurch (D)

Kia ora and welcome to Christchurch for a two night stay. The wonder of New Zealand begins here. Celebrate the start of your journey with a welcome dinner.

Please book your flight to arrive into Christchurch prior to 05:00 PM.

Day 2 Christchurch (B)

Freechoice: Go punting on the Avon River, take a Botanic Gardens Tour or a city tour of Christchurch. Alternatively, visit the seaside town of Akaroa or the International Antarctic Centre – the choice is yours.

Day 3 Christchurch > Franz Josef (B,D)

Join the TranzAlpine this morning for your rail journey across the Southern Alps. Visit the home of New Zealand’s native greenstone, Hokitika. Stand in wonder at Franz Josef Glacier with its ever-changing face before your overnight stay.

Optional flight - Take a helicopter flight over Franz Josef or Fox Glacier and experience the wonder of a landing in this natural alpine landscape (additional expense, please book prior to departure).

Day 4 Franz Josef > Queenstown (B)

Enjoy a ride on the Haast River Jet boat before you arrive in Queenstown for your two night stay.

Day 5 Queenstown (B,D)

Freechoice: Wilderness and adventure beckon on the Dart River, or enjoy a guided tour of local wineries. Alternatively, feel exhilarated on the Shotover Jet, take a 4WD Safari of the Scenes tour exploring ‘The Lord of the Rings’ filming locations, opt for a guided tour through Skippers Canyon or take a scenic ride in the iconic Skyline Gondola and take in the stunning views.

Freechoice Dining: Take a steamship cruise on TSS Earnslaw and enjoy dinner at Walter Peak, dine at the Boardwalk restaurant located in one of Queenstown’s most iconic waterfront sites, or enjoy dinner at your hotel.

Day 6 Queenstown >Te Anau (B,D)

In the darkness of the Te Anau caves, see the shimmer of thousands of glow-worms.

Enrich
Experience a special screening of ‘Ata Whenua – Shadowland’. Also known as ‘Fiordland on Film’, this short movie takes you on an unforgettable journey over the World Heritage-listed wilderness.

Your base for your two night stay is Te Anau.

Day 7 Te Anau (B,L)

Travel to Fiordland National Park to witness the spectacular beauty of Milford Sound. Stand in awe of the towering cliffs, peaks and waterfalls.

Sunset Drinks
Tonight enjoy a drink at your hotel as you watch the sunset.

Day 8 Te Anau > Mount Cook (B,D)

See the fertile, sheep-filled farming land of Central Otago en route before soaking up the alpine landscape of Aoraki Mount Cook National Park. Enjoy an overnight stay at Mount Cook.

Day 9 Mount Cook > Christchurch (B)

Visit the Church of the Good Shepherd on the shores of Lake Tekapo. Travel through the patchwork countryside of the Canterbury Plains before arriving back in Christchurch for an overnight stay.

Day 10 Christchurch > Wellington (B,D)

Drive along the spectacular East Coast where rugged mountains meet the ocean. Travel in the ferry’s premium lounge across the Marlborough Sounds to start your discovery of the North Island. Discover the nation’s capital city Wellington with your two night stay.

Day 11 Wellington (B)

Enrich
This afternoon take an in-depth journey of Te Papa to discover the treasures and stories of New Zealand’s land and people.  

Day 12 Wellington > Rotorua (B)

Visit the magnificent Lake Taupo and then experience the force of nature at Huka Falls. Continue to Rotorua for your two night stay.

Day 13 Rotorua (B,D)

Be amazed by Rotorua’s geothermal activity during a visit to Te Puia.

Freechoice: Take an amphibious duck tour of Rotorua’s city and lakes or relax in the geothermal pools. Alternatively, take a nature discovery treewalk or enjoy wine-tasting and the skyline gondola.

Enrich
Immerse yourself in M-aori traditions at an authentic hangi dinner.

Optional flight - Take a helicopter flight to Mt Tarawera (additional expense, please book prior to departure).

Day 14 Rotorua > Auckland (B,L,D)

This morning visit the National Kiwi Trust. Enjoy the scenery of the rolling hills and farmlands of the Waikato region. Visit the Hobbiton™ Movie Set before arriving in the ‘City of Sails’, Auckland this afternoon for your two night stay.

Later, look forward to your dinner at the Orbit 360 Restaurant at Sky City.

Day 15 Auckland (B,D)

Freechoice: Sail on an authentic America’s Cup yacht or explore the wine and cuisine of Waiheke Island. Discover the black sand beaches of the West Coast or join a small group sightseeing tour of Auckland. Alternatively, visit Auckland’s latest attractions the Weta Workshop Unleashed and the All Blacks Experience.

Tonight, enjoy your farewell dinner at the Hotel Restaurant.

Day 16 Auckland (B)

It’s time to bid a fond farewell to your new friends and the wonders of New Zealand.
